When should I stay at a B&B in Exeter?
When you’re planning your getaway to Exeter,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ually January and February, with an average temperature of 16°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 8°C. Average annual precipitation for Exeter is 856 mm.

How can I get to and around Exeter?
You can map out your trip in and around Exeter ahead of time with these transportation options. Fly into Launceston, TAS (LST), which is located 21.8 mi (35 km) away from the heart of the city. Otherwise, look for flights into Devonport, TAS (DPO), which is 27.7 mi (44.6 km) away. If you’d like to venture out around the area, you may want to rent a car for your trip.
